+#include "cdc_XR21B1411.h"
+
+XR21B1411::XR21B1411(USB *p, CDCAsyncOper *pasync) :
+ACM(p, pasync) {
+ // Is this needed??
+ _enhanced_status = enhanced_features(); // Set up features
+}
+
+uint8_t XR21B1411::Init(uint8_t parent, uint8_t port, bool lowspeed) {
+ const uint8_t constBufSize = sizeof (USB_DEVICE_DESCRIPTOR);
+
+ uint8_t buf[constBufSize];
+ USB_DEVICE_DESCRIPTOR * udd = reinterpret_cast<USB_DEVICE_DESCRIPTOR*>(buf);
+
+ uint8_t rcode;
+ UsbDevice *p = NULL;
+ EpInfo *oldep_ptr = NULL;
+ uint8_t num_of_conf; // number of configurations
+
+ AddressPool &addrPool = pUsb->GetAddressPool();
+
+ USBTRACE("XR Init\r\n");
+
+ if(bAddress)
+ return USB_ERROR_CLASS_INSTANCE_ALREADY_IN_USE;
+
+ // Get pointer to pseudo device with address 0 assigned
+ p = addrPool.GetUsbDevicePtr(0);
+
+ if(!p)
+ return USB_ERROR_ADDRESS_NOT_FOUND_IN_POOL;
+
+ if(!p->epinfo) {
+ USBTRACE("epinfo\r\n");
+ return USB_ERROR_EPINFO_IS_NULL;
+ }
+
+ // Save old pointer to EP_RECORD of address 0
+ oldep_ptr = p->epinfo;
+
+ // Temporary assign new pointer to epInfo to p->epinfo in order to avoid toggle inconsistence
+ p->epinfo = epInfo;
+
+ p->lowspeed = lowspeed;
+
+ // Get device descriptor
+ rcode = pUsb->getDevDescr(0, 0, constBufSize, (uint8_t*)buf);
+
+ // Restore p->epinfo
+ p->epinfo = oldep_ptr;
+
+ if(rcode)
+ goto FailGetDevDescr;
+
+ // Allocate new address according to device class
+ bAddress = addrPool.AllocAddress(parent, false, port);
+
+ if(!bAddress)
+ return USB_ERROR_OUT_OF_ADDRESS_SPACE_IN_POOL;
+
+ // Extract Max Packet Size from the device descriptor
+ epInfo[0].maxPktSize = udd->bMaxPacketSize0;
+
+ // Assign new address to the device
+ rcode = pUsb->setAddr(0, 0, bAddress);
+
+ if(rcode) {
+ p->lowspeed = false;
+ addrPool.FreeAddress(bAddress);
+ bAddress = 0;
+ USBTRACE2("setAddr:", rcode);
+ return rcode;
+ }
+
+ USBTRACE2("Addr:", bAddress);
+
+ p->lowspeed = false;
+
+ p = addrPool.GetUsbDevicePtr(bAddress);
+
+ if(!p)
+ return USB_ERROR_ADDRESS_NOT_FOUND_IN_POOL;
+
+ p->lowspeed = lowspeed;
+
+ num_of_conf = udd->bNumConfigurations;
+
+ if((((udd->idVendor != 0x2890U) || (udd->idProduct != 0x0201U)) && ((udd->idVendor != 0x04e2U) || (udd->idProduct != 0x1411U))))
+ return USB_DEV_CONFIG_ERROR_DEVICE_NOT_SUPPORTED;
+
+ // Assign epInfo to epinfo pointer
+ rcode = pUsb->setEpInfoEntry(bAddress, 1, epInfo);
+
+ if(rcode)
+ goto FailSetDevTblEntry;
+
+ USBTRACE2("NC:", num_of_conf);
+
+ for(uint8_t i = 0; i < num_of_conf; i++) {
+ ConfigDescParser< USB_CLASS_COM_AND_CDC_CTRL,
+ CDC_SUBCLASS_ACM,
+ CDC_PROTOCOL_ITU_T_V_250,
+ CP_MASK_COMPARE_CLASS |
+ CP_MASK_COMPARE_SUBCLASS |
+ CP_MASK_COMPARE_PROTOCOL > CdcControlParser(this);
+
+ ConfigDescParser<USB_CLASS_CDC_DATA, 0, 0,
+ CP_MASK_COMPARE_CLASS> CdcDataParser(this);
+
+ rcode = pUsb->getConfDescr(bAddress, 0, i, &CdcControlParser);
+
+ if(rcode)
+ goto FailGetConfDescr;
+
+ rcode = pUsb->getConfDescr(bAddress, 0, i, &CdcDataParser);
+
+ if(rcode)
+ goto FailGetConfDescr;
+
+ if(bNumEP > 1)
+ break;
+ } // for
+
+ if(bNumEP < 4)
+ return USB_DEV_CONFIG_ERROR_DEVICE_NOT_SUPPORTED;
+
+ // Assign epInfo to epinfo pointer
+ rcode = pUsb->setEpInfoEntry(bAddress, bNumEP, epInfo);
+
+ USBTRACE2("Conf:", bConfNum);
+
+ // Set Configuration Value
+ rcode = pUsb->setConf(bAddress, 0, bConfNum);
+
+ if(rcode)
+ goto FailSetConfDescr;
+
+ // Set up features status
+ _enhanced_status = enhanced_features();
+ half_duplex(false);
+ autoflowRTS(false);
+ autoflowDSR(false);
+ autoflowXON(false);
+ wide(false); // Always false, because this is only available in custom mode.
+
+ rcode = pAsync->OnInit(this);
+
+ if(rcode)
+ goto FailOnInit;
+
+ USBTRACE("XR configured\r\n");
+
+ ready = true;
+
+ //bPollEnable = true;
+
+ //USBTRACE("Poll enabled\r\n");
+ return 0;
+
+FailGetDevDescr:
+#ifdef DEBUG_USB_HOST
+ NotifyFailGetDevDescr();
+ goto Fail;
+#endif
+
+FailSetDevTblEntry:
+#ifdef DEBUG_USB_HOST
+ NotifyFailSetDevTblEntry();
+ goto Fail;
+#endif
+
+FailGetConfDescr:
+#ifdef DEBUG_USB_HOST
+ NotifyFailGetConfDescr();
+ goto Fail;
+#endif
+
+FailSetConfDescr:
+#ifdef DEBUG_USB_HOST
+ NotifyFailSetConfDescr();
+ goto Fail;
+#endif
+
+FailOnInit:
+#ifdef DEBUG_USB_HOST
+ USBTRACE("OnInit:");
+#endif
+
+#ifdef DEBUG_USB_HOST
+Fail:
+ NotifyFail(rcode);
+#endif
+ Release();
+ return rcode;
+}
